How Can a Trailer Run on Redarc RedVision Vehicle Management System
Updated 05/17/2022 | Published 05/16/2022 >
Question:
Ifoot m building a custom camper trailer. I love this redarc TVMS. In all the research Ive done, I cant seem to get past the number of connections to control over this. It seems there are ONLY 5 10 amp connections and 5 30 amp connections. How is it possible to run an entire trailer? Im considering the following electrical loads: Dometic RTX 1000 A/C, either a Truma heater or Propex 2000 cabin heater, a tankless water heater, a 17 inch gas oven range, 2 water pumps, 2 water tank heaters, a 12v 20 inch TV, 4 LED reading lights, at least 3 LED light sets, a car stereo with 4 - 6 speakers, a GMRS radio, and about 4 USB outlets and 2 12 v power outlets. Ill use the Seelevel monitors for the water tanks but I cant use the redarc connections for that directly. That will also need power. Ill probably have an inverter as well but how is it possible to connect all of this into those few ports?
asked by: Edsel R
Expert Reply:
There are a couple things you need to consider with the Redarc RedVision Vehicle Management System # RED89FR. One is that this is only for DC power. Nothing on AC will be run through the # RED89FR. This will vary depending on your exact setup since different things may run on AC or DC depending on models and brands.
The other thing you want to account for with the connections is that you can run multiple things on one as long as you aren't going over on amperage. For example, you can run your LED light sets together, the lights don't all need a separate connection.
